Transaction fd00d59ae019166537b52ff6a0e396c4a26f3a80b6ccea741cb5eafcdf21886f

2 Input
1 Outputs
  • fd00d59ae019166537b52ff6a0e396c4a26f3a80b6ccea741cb5eafcdf21886f:0
  • value  415879
    address  3LfEXR4ybY7sPGuzYRyGMWfakTNDdxB6B7